Building raising services involve elevating existing structures to a higher level to protect them from floodwaters, rising tides, or other water-related risks. This process typically includes lifting the entire building and then adding a new foundation or support system beneath it. The goal is to ensure the property remains safe and functional in areas prone to flooding or water damage, helping property owners avoid costly repairs and structural issues caused by water intrusion.

This service addresses common problems faced by property owners in flood-prone regions, such as basement flooding, structural deterioration, and damage to electrical and plumbing systems. Raising a building can significantly reduce the risk of water damage during heavy storms or high tides, providing peace of mind and long-term protection. It also helps properties comply with local floodplain management regulations, which may require elevating structures to meet specific height standards.

Building raising services are frequently utilized for residential homes, especially those located in coastal or low-lying areas like Little Compton, RI. Commercial properties, including small businesses and public buildings, may also benefit from this service when located in flood zones. The types of properties that typically undergo building raising include single-family homes, multi-family dwellings, and small commercial structures that need elevation to mitigate flood risks or meet local building codes.

The overview below groups typical Building Raising proj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Little Compton, RI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Labor Costs - Typically range from $3,000 to $8,000 depending on the size and complexity of the building. Labor rates in Little Compton and nearby areas can influence the total cost. More intricate projects may require additional skilled labor, increasing expenses.

Material Expenses - Material costs generally fall between $2,000 and $6,000, covering supplies like lumber, concrete, and reinforcement. The choice of materials and project scope can cause these costs to vary significantly. Local suppliers may offer different pricing options based on availability.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permits and inspections can add approximately $500 to $2,000 to the overall cost. Fees depend on local regulations and project size, with larger or more complex projects incurring higher charges. Contacting local authorities provides precise fee estimates.

Additional Services - Extra services such as site preparation or foundation reinforcement can range from $1,000 to $4,000. These costs depend on site conditions and specific project requirements. Consulting with local contractors can help determine necessary additional work and cost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is building raising? Building raising involves elevating a structure to prevent flood damage, improve stability, or accommodate changes in land elevation, typically performed by specialized contractors in Little Compton, RI and nearby areas.

Why consider building raising services? Building raising can protect properties from flood risks, extend the lifespan of a building, or prepare the site for future development, with local service providers offering expertise in these projects.

How do local pros perform building raising? Contractors use techniques such as lifting the structure with hydraulic jacks, then placing it on a new foundation or piers, ensuring stability and safety during the process.

What types of buildings can be raised? Residential homes, commercial structures, and other types of buildings in Little Compton and surrounding areas are often suitable for raising, depending on their condition and foundation.
